1. Le Ranch des Lacs

in Augne

At the gateway to the PNR de Millevaches in Limousin, Le Ranch des Lacs offers you its unmissable all-you-can-eat pelaude fondue!

Fondue Pelaude, what’s that? It’s based on the Burgundian fondue, a fondue of red meat from the Limousin breed that isn’t cooked in oil, but in a preparation by Chef Jules based on 33 spices and baby vegetables.

The meat is served with crudités, sauces and potato gratin.

2. Chez Alphonse

in Limoges

In a unique and friendly bistro atmosphere, come and enjoy traditional Limousin dishes and French gastronomy!

They tickle our taste buds and remind us of the meals of yesteryear.

Fans of fine meat will enjoy stuffed cabbage, calf’s head, kidneys and crepinette of pig’s trotters.

Christophe Buteau is a quality-conscious chef, so you won’t be disappointed by this Limoges institution!

5. Les Petits Ventres

in Limoges

Les Petits Ventres restaurant is first and foremost a place, a neighborhood, a street, in a typical 17th century house.

The cuisine is regional, using local, seasonal produce.

Veal sweetbreads, Limousin beef, fish and vegetables are all part of the French and Limousin culinary tradition.
